My app has been public for some time on the app store, yet has been rejected from Google Play twice. Customer support has stated that “Your app contains a subscription but it does not have terms of cancellation.” Our paywall provides a link to our terms of use and includes steps to cancelling subscriptions. They also stated, “ Kindly note that users should not have to perform any additional action to review the information,” implying that a link to our terms of use is insufficient. Is there any way to add this information on our paywall? I have not seen any that include this information but they seem very adamant on this.
